top-notch has 50 employees.
40% of top-notch employees are women, while 60% are men.
The most common ethnicity at top-notch is White (61%).
17% of top-notch employees are Hispanic or Latino.
12% of top-notch employees are Black or African American.
The average employee at top-notch makes $50,660 per year.
top-notch employees are most likely to be members of the democratic party.
Employees at top-notch stay with the company for 4.2 years on average.
